Front drag wheel and tire setup?
What are the benefits to using these at the strip and also could the be use as a temp spare? I was thinkin you could replace the spare wit two drag wheels and tire so they are right there for the track and if u got a flat ud be set. I got one the other night and in upstate new york its impossible to find shop wit the tires i need in stock and im gettin tired of havin to stay under 50mph with the spare while they are ordered. It was a thought and was wonderin what you guys thought of it.

cars benefit from front runners for a few reasons. ligheter, narrower to cut through the air, less rotating mass. you can run a front runner on the street as long as the wheels and tires are dot approved and will handle the weight of the car.
